Cleanup global FileFetcher
This global instance is modifiable everywhere and
is hard to maintain. It also contains references as
out-variables, which is not the standard.
Clean it up by refactoring it into a public (i.e.
not in details namespace) class, FileSystem.
Introduce VintfObject::InitFileSystem that allows
the behavior to be changed before any files are read.
